SAN FRANCISCO, July 27, 2026 – Intuz, a US-headquartered company that designs, builds, and deploys production-ready AI applications and intelligent workflow automation for enterprises, today announced that it has been named an OpenAI Select Partner within the OpenAI Partner Network.
The OpenAI Partner Network is a global program for partners to build, sell, and deliver AI solutions with OpenAI. It brings together partners with deep industry expertise, delivery capabilities, and customer relationships, while equipping them with resources, enablement, and support to help enterprises adopt OpenAI frontier models and products and turn them into measurable impact.
As an OpenAI Select Partner, Intuz will continue working with OpenAI to help organizations build, deploy, and scale AI solutions responsibly and effectively. About Intuz
Intuz is a US-headquartered company, with offices in San Francisco and San Ramon, California, and an engineering center in Ahmedabad, India, helping businesses design, build, and deploy production-ready AI applications and intelligent workflow automation.
